Afbeelding kan een representatie zijn.
Zie specificaties voor productdetails.
PIC16C54-10I/P

PIC16C54-10I/P

Product Category

The PIC16C54-10I/P belongs to the category of microcontrollers, specifically within the PIC (Peripheral Interface Controller) family of microcontrollers developed by Microchip Technology.

Basic Information Overview

  • Use: The PIC16C54-10I/P is used for embedded control applications in various electronic devices and systems.
  • Characteristics: It features a 12-bit instruction set, 25 mA sink/source current I/O, and operates at a speed of 10 MHz.
  • Package: The PIC16C54-10I/P comes in a 18-pin PDIP (Plastic Dual In-line Package).
  • Essence: This microcontroller provides efficient and reliable control capabilities for embedded systems.
  • Packaging/Quantity: It is typically available in tubes or reels with varying quantities depending on the supplier.

Specifications

  • Architecture: 8-bit RISC
  • Program Memory Size: 512 x 12
  • CPU Speed: 10 MHz
  • Operating Voltage: 2.5V - 6.0V
  • I/O Ports: 12
  • Timers: 1 x 8-bit
  • Analog Comparators: 1
  • Temperature Range: -40°C to +125°C

Detailed Pin Configuration

The PIC16C54-10I/P has 18 pins, including power supply pins, I/O ports, programming pins, and oscillator connections. A detailed pin configuration diagram can be found in the datasheet provided by the manufacturer.

Functional Features

  • Embedded Control: Provides robust control capabilities for various applications.
  • Low Power Consumption: Suitable for battery-powered devices.
  • Peripheral Integration: Includes analog comparators and timers for versatile functionality.

Advantages and Disadvantages

  • Advantages:
    • Efficient 8-bit RISC architecture
    • Low power consumption
    • Integrated analog comparators
  • Disadvantages:
    • Limited program memory size
    • Relatively lower CPU speed compared to newer microcontrollers

Working Principles

The PIC16C54-10I/P operates based on the execution of instructions from its program memory, utilizing its integrated peripherals and I/O ports to interact with external components and sensors. Its RISC architecture allows for efficient processing of commands and data.

Detailed Application Field Plans

The PIC16C54-10I/P is commonly used in applications such as: - Industrial control systems - Consumer electronics - Automotive electronics - Medical devices - Home automation

Detailed and Complete Alternative Models

Some alternative models to the PIC16C54-10I/P include: - PIC16F54 - PIC16F57 - PIC16F72 - ATmega328P

This diverse range of alternatives offers varying features and capabilities to suit different application requirements.

In conclusion, the PIC16C54-10I/P microcontroller from Microchip Technology provides reliable embedded control capabilities with its 8-bit RISC architecture, integrated peripherals, and low power consumption. While it may have limitations in terms of program memory size and CPU speed, it remains a popular choice for a wide range of embedded applications.

Word count: 410

Noem 10 veelgestelde vragen en antwoorden met betrekking tot de toepassing van PIC16C54-10I/P in technische oplossingen

  1. What is the maximum operating frequency of PIC16C54-10I/P?
    - The maximum operating frequency of PIC16C54-10I/P is 10 MHz.

  2. What are the key features of PIC16C54-10I/P?
    - PIC16C54-10I/P features 25 I/O pins, 12-bit ADC, and 1.75KB of program memory.

  3. Can PIC16C54-10I/P be used in battery-powered applications?
    - Yes, PIC16C54-10I/P is suitable for battery-powered applications due to its low power consumption.

  4. Is PIC16C54-10I/P compatible with common programming tools?
    - Yes, PIC16C54-10I/P can be programmed using popular programming tools such as MPLAB IDE.

  5. What communication interfaces does PIC16C54-10I/P support?
    - PIC16C54-10I/P supports serial communication interfaces like UART and SPI.

  6. Can PIC16C54-10I/P be used in industrial control systems?
    - Yes, PIC16C54-10I/P is commonly used in industrial control systems due to its reliability and robustness.

  7. What voltage levels does PIC16C54-10I/P support?
    - PIC16C54-10I/P operates at a wide voltage range from 2.5V to 6V.

  8. Is PIC16C54-10I/P suitable for temperature-sensitive applications?
    - Yes, PIC16C54-10I/P has a wide operating temperature range, making it suitable for temperature-sensitive applications.

  9. Can PIC16C54-10I/P be used in automotive electronics?
    - Yes, PIC16C54-10I/P is commonly used in automotive electronics due to its ruggedness and reliability.

  10. What development resources are available for PIC16C54-10I/P?
    - Development resources such as datasheets, application notes, and reference designs are available for PIC16C54-10I/P.